Excella CM ,your right on the money there ,and its the most heavy duty
cast iron case transmission over all .I run the T34 overdrive ,but like the ratio
spread of the T35 and T36 trannys.These things are HUGE trannys and
very strong .The T35 and T36 came in IH chassis school bus and heavy truck
applications .No one builds one that compares so far as I have ever seen .

need to update I now pull with a 2006 dodge cummins megacab 6 speed straight shift. Between the increased horsepower of the 2006 and the extra gear it is a much nicer ride. Most of the tow vehicle break downs I have seen have been related to transmissions. When pulling up or down long hard grades transmission over heating is a concern.
